Position Overview
The Vice President of Enrollment Services provides executive leadership and strategic direction for the full enrollment lifecycle, from inquiry through admission, matriculation, and transition into the student experience. This leader ensures a seamless, student-centered journey while driving institutional growth, operational excellence, and innovation across all enrollment functions.
The VP oversees Admissions, Enrollment Operations, and key pre-enrollment services, with responsibility for pipeline management, application processing, communications, data insights, and technology ecosystems that support high-performing enrollment operations. The role is highly collaborative, partnering closely with Marketing, Academic Affairs, and Student Services to ensure alignment in strategy, messaging, and execution.
